Dengue: 3 more die; 887 hospitalised in 24hrs

Dhaka, Sept 19 - Three more deaths were reported from dengue in 24 hours till Thursday morning, raising the number of fatalities from the mosquito-borne disease in Bangladesh to 122 this year.

During the period, 887 more patients were hospitalised with viral fever, according to the Directorate General of Health Services (DGHS).

Of them, 212 dengue patients were admitted in hospital under Dhaka North City Corporation while 133 were hospitalized in Dhaka South City Corporation. 

Some 1,495 patients are receiving treatment in different hospitals across the country.

A total of 21, 966 dengue cases have been reported since January 1, 2024.

Last year, 1,705 people lost their lives due to dengue, making it the deadliest year on record.

The DGHS recorded 321,179 dengue cases and 3, 18,749 recoveries last year.-UNB
